Resurrection
21.09.2020, 19:26:37
Witam,
W opcjach PhpStrom żeby zintegrować konsolę Symfony muszę podać między innymi ścieżkę do pliku wykonywalnego konsoli w Symfony. Według opisu w instrukcji PhpStorm to ścieżka<symfony_home>/bin/console . Jednak w stworzonym projekcie Symfony w PhpStorm nie mam tam pliku wykonywalnego. Mam zainstalowane przez Composera symfony/console w wersji 5.1.5. Proszę o jakąś wskazówkę.
czachor
21.09.2020, 21:25:12
Plik nazywa się po prostu 'console'. A co dostajesz jak wywołasz w CLI: 'php bin/console'?
I jak instalowałeś symfony? 'composer create-project ...' albo 'symfony new ...'?
Resurrection
22.09.2020, 19:35:37
W PhpStorm tworzę projekt Symfony wybierając wersję 5.1.5 i aplikacja sama pobiera i tworzy projekt (w tej opcji muszę odtworzyć szkielet katalogów Symfony). Jeżeli zaznaczę, że ma utworzyć projekt Symfony 5.1.5 wraz z aplikacją demo to wszystko jest ok. Ścieżka bin/console istnieje i jest w nim plik console ale mam do tego trochę niepotrzebnych rzeczy. Przy tej drugiej opcji w composer.json między innymi jest wpis "symfony/symfony": "^3.3". Czegoś tu nie rozumiem...proszę o wyjaśnienie tematu.
Stworzyłem projekt przez composer create-projekt i otworzyłem w PhpStorm jako projekt i jest ok, co nie zmienia faktu, że nie wiem co robi tak naprawdę funkcja nowy projekt ->Symfony w PhpStorm
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ę
kliknij tutaj.